● 以下关于J2EE多层分布式应用模型的对应关系的叙述,(24)是错误的。(24)
A.客户层组件运行在客户端机器上
B.Web层组件运行在客户端机器上
C.业务逻辑层组件运行在J2EE服务器上
D.企业信息系统层软件运行在EIS服务器上
- · 有4位网友选择 A,占比50%
- · 有2位网友选择 B,占比25%
- · 有1位网友选择 D,占比12.5%
- · 有1位网友选择 C,占比12.5%
A.客户层组件运行在客户端机器上
B.Web层组件运行在客户端机器上
C.业务逻辑层组件运行在J2EE服务器上
D.企业信息系统层软件运行在EIS服务器上
A、运行在客户端机器上的客户层组件。
B、运行在J2EE服务器上的Web层组件。
C、运行在J2EE服务器上的业务逻辑层组件。
D、运行在EIS服务器上的企业信息系统层软件。
A. 商业事务越来越复杂,它们的可靠性,以及各种事务的可用性越来越难以保证
B. 随着Intenet用户呈指数级增长,维护一个有效的安全模型越来越困难
C. 用户需要更加美观的页面设计和更加灵活的客户端响应
D. 在Internat上,一个应用的潜在用户可能上百万,能够扩充应用来满足用户群方面的需求很重要
A、没有J2EE框架就没有应用程序
B、J2EE框架提供了许多现成的服务
C、J2EE框架是经过长久实用的稳定模块,今后发生变化的可能性较小
D、程序员习惯使用J2EE
可扩展的标记语言(Extensible Markup Language,缩写为XML)是SGML(Standard Generalized Markup Language,标准通用标记语言)的一个子集,是简化的SGML。它是互联网联合组织(W3C) 创建一组规范,以便于软件开发人员和内容创作者在网页上组织信息,其目的不仅在于满足不断增长的网络应用需求,而且也在于确保在通过网络进行交互合作时,具有良好的可靠性与互操作性。随着Web技术、分布式对象技术两者的有机结合,传统的Client/Server主从结构逐渐向灵活的多级分布式Web计算模型进行着演变。多级分布式Web体系结构可划分为三层:表示层(客户机层)、功能层(应用服务器层)、数据层(数据库服务器层)。而由于XML可以自定义文件类型,有利于信息的表达和结构化组织,而且可以以一致的方式格式化和传送数据,若将其运用到三层Client/Server模型中,必将产生很大的网络应用优势,即基于XML的三层C/S模型。
从网络体系结构的各层次上看,基于XML的三层C/S模型包括:数据层、功能层、表示层。数据层实现数据的集成,XML数据产生于多种数据源,但都以统一的XML格式表达传输。功能层实现数据的发送与处理,应用服务器通过HTTP交换数据,通过DOM处理XML数据。表示层实现数据的显示,XML数据可以有多种表现形式,而且可以为外部直接访问、编辑或转换,也可被其他系统所用。在基于XML的三层C/S模型中,中间层一次性从远程数据库中获取满足客户需求的信息,生成相应的XML文档,以后中间层就不需要再与远程数据库进行交互了,即与远程数据库的连接也就终止了。一旦中间件软件把满足客户需要的信息组装起来以后,就可以以XML形式发送给客户了,这样客户与中间层也就无需进一步交互。XML数据发送给客户端后,客户应用和脚本语言就可以直接使用这些数据,这时客户端与中间层服务器之间的连接就可以中止了。
请用100字左右简要分析基于XML的三层C/S模型的应用过程应具有的功能。
(26)
A. 全面评审法
B. 成本或效益比较法
C. 收费法
D. 指导委员会法
(44)
A. 坚持内外有别的原则,要把各方掌握的信息控制在各方内部
B. 系统集成商经过广泛的需求调查,有时会发现业主的需求之间存在自相矛盾的现象
C. 一般来说,参加获取需求讨论会的人数控制在5-7人是最好的
D. 如果系统集成商和客户就项目需求沟通不够,只是依据招标书的信息做出建议书,可能会导致项目计划不合理,因而造成项目的延期、成本超出、纠纷等问题
A.构件图
B.类图
C.对象图
D.部署图
(1)
A.20
B.21
C.22
D.23
A.灵活性
B.可重用性
C.适应性
D.健壮性
为了保护您的账号安全,请在“简答题”公众号进行验证,点击“官网服务”-“账号验证”后输入验证码“”完成验证,验证成功后方可继续查看答案!